Workplace Giving Donations: How to Publicize Your Nonprofit and Increase Support
America’s Charities engages in a number of initiatives each year to promote our members in the Combined Federal Campaign and workplace giving programs across the country, but there are also a number of tactics your organization can employee to publicize your organization and promote donor support via workplace giving.Â
